What concerns me about this quest is that, if my understanding of the rules is correct, that you can pull an even K/D and still lose ground. My understanding is that it's this:
Last Word Kill: 1 point
Last Word headshot: 2 points
Non Last Word Kill: Nothing
Kill streak: Unspecified number of points
Match victory: 3 points
Death: Lose 2 points
So say you get 15 kills and 11 deaths.
Say you get 6 TLW kills, half headshots. 9 points.
Assume, say four shottie kills, two heavy kills, a grenade, and two with your super. 0 points.
Assume 1 point for a two-kill streak.
Assume four two-kill streaks. We'll say that's one point each (might be zero, doubt it';s more). 4 points.
11 deaths. Lose 22 points.
Kill/Death ratio: 1.364
9 points lost.
To put it another way, this quest can only be achieved by people who are either very good in the Crucible... or else very lucky. If that was Bungie's intent, to create a gun that only a few high-end Crucible players can get, they have succeeded admirably.
I know that it's possible to switch guns at the last minute 34 times when you're winning. And there are other ways to do it as well: exploit Supers and heavy, fool the SBMM software by deliberately losing, there might even be people who do carries in this quest. It's just unfortunate that we have to.
